The core difference is that OnSched is a premium appointment scheduling solution with a higher price point, while SuperSaaS offers an affordable and customizable option ideal for small to medium businesses. OnSched is suitable for companies seeking advanced features without budget constraints, whereas SuperSaaS is perfect for small businesses or freelancers looking for cost-effective scheduling solutions.

- Premium appointment scheduling solution - Higher price point at $1,799 - Advanced features for complex scheduling needs - Ideal for companies with larger budgets - Not specifically tailored for small businesses - Suitable for organizations prioritizing feature-rich tools

- Affordable appointment scheduling software - Price point of $8, ideal for small budgets - Customizable features for small to medium businesses - Best for companies with 1-500 employees - Client self-service options to reduce manual workload - Perfect for freelancers and small business owners

Key differences between OnSched and SuperSaaS

  • Pricing: OnSched starts at $1,799 /Month, while SuperSaaS starts at $8 /Month.
  • Free trial: SuperSaaS offers a free trial; OnSched does not.
  • Target audience: OnSched is built for Large Enterprises and Medium Business, while SuperSaaS targets Individuals and Freelancers / Consultants.
  • User satisfaction: OnSched scores higher with a 4.8-star average.
  • Deployment: OnSched supports SaaS/Web/Cloud; SuperSaaS supports SaaS/Web/Cloud.
